An interval algorithm for bounding multiple integrals of integrands f: Rn × Rm → R1 over compact rectangular regions in Rm is described. It is supposed that the limits of integration in Rm are constant, that x varies over a rectangular compact subset of Rn and that f(x, y) is continuously differentiable with respect to x and is either once, twice, or four times continuously differentiable with respect to y. A pseudocode Fortran 90 implementation of the algorithm is described and numerical results from Fortran 90 implementations of the algorithm are presented.
